Rain Rescues The English Team and Ruins Pakistan Hopes of Landmark Win

Pakistan came agonisingly close to their maiden limited-overs success versus the English side on the Colombo pitch on Wednesday, reaching 34 without loss chasing a target recalculated by DLS set at 113 prior to pouring rain curtailed their chances to create history.

England's Batting Collapse

The English batting lineup has lurched from crisis to crisis during this World Cup – they required saving through Heather Knight's efforts versus Bangladesh with Nat Sciver-Brunt's contribution when playing Sri Lanka – and here it seemed as if their weaknesses would return to haunt them, as they collapsed to 79 for seven during the first 25 overs.

Weather Interruptions and Comeback

Following an early weather interruption of almost four hours, The English side resumed to add 54 further runs – yet the Pakistani openers Muneeba Ali and Omaima Sohail seemed to be handling easily the pursuit, helped by the unavailability of England's main bowlers Lauren Bell and Sophie Ecclestone through illness. Only further rain rescued England.

"Pakistan delivered exceptional bowling and made it really hard for us to gain any momentum in the game,” the England captain Nat Sciver-Brunt stated to Sky Sports. "We didn't meet the standard and we’ll hold our hands up. The team is preparing effectively and it seems we need finding a way to transfer that to matches.”

Tournament Implications

The abandoned match indicates that England stay on track to advance to the semifinals provided they secure victory one of their final three preliminary games against India, Australia and New Zealand.

Ground State and Bowling Performance

This championship has thus far been a haven for spinners, however in this match there was substantial movement which caused problems against the English opening lineup, following heavy rain a day before that abandoned the remaining portion of Sri Lanka’s match against New Zealand. Pakistan’s young captain Captain Sana bowled an outstanding spell recording 5 overs, 1 maiden, 19 runs, 3 wickets, including a wicket maiden initially, bowling Amy Jones through the gate via an inward-moving ball.

Crucial Instances and Review System

Heather Knight once more preserved her wicket through a well-timed DRS review facing Sana that would have missed the leg stump, however the Pakistan captain to take two wickets in the next over using two additional curving deliveries – the first of which the captain deflected onto her wickets, and another that trapped Knight directly in front.

Earlier, The English opener had left the ball against Diana Baig and was dismissed by a delivery that came back which clipped the top of her wicket, while it was the left-arm spin by Sadia Iqbal that dismissed Dunkley and Lamb.

Competition Organization Concerns

Doubts might emerge concerning the determination to organize a portion of the tournament in the Colombo venue amid the wet period, given that this is the third washout at the ground – but England will simply experience relief as they move on to the Indore venue.
